Anecdotally, a friend of ...There are several causes that may cause cough and drop syndrome in dogs. One of them is what is known as a " vasovagal response ." When a dog is coughing violently, it may trigger stimulation of the vagus nerve which lowers the dog's heart rate and blood pressure. It may sound like a surprise, but fainting after coughing is quite common in the canine world. So much so, it even has its name among veterinarians - "cough and drop syndrome" or, more scientifically, "tussive syncope".
